ACHNABREAC KENNELS, LOCHGILPHEAD
Reg Number: SC406571
Date of Inc: January 09, 2011
ACHNABRECK FARM, LOCHGILPHEAD
Reg Number: SC685375
Date of Inc: August 01, 2021